How they compare
Peru currently reports 17,566 number against 16,229 number in Guatemala, a difference of 1,337 number.
That makes Peru's figure about 1.1 times Guatemala's.
Across all 24 years both countries report, Peru has been ahead every year.
Guatemala ranks 46th and Peru ranks 44th of 185 countries.
Peru has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Guatemala | Peru |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 1,856 number | 24,124 number | 22,268 number | Peru |
| 1980s | 1,826 number | 42,441 number | 40,615 number | Peru |
| 1990s | 6,201 number | 38,900 number | 32,699 number | Peru |
| 2000s | 8,030 number | 37,383 number | 29,352 number | Peru |
| 2010s | 17,046 number | 29,821 number | 12,775 number | Peru |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
